You are right that as sample size increases, the ability to resolve increases, and you are able to split hair if you have huge data volume. Regression with multi-million records are being done routinely, something that's just not imaginable not that long ago. At some point one need to stop asking only statistical significance (is it really there or not?) and start asking context significance (so that 0.00001% difference is truly there, so what?).
